    Understanding Strength Endurance

    Definition and Significance

    Strength endurance refers to the ability of muscles to sustain repeated contractions over an extended period. It combines muscular strength with cardiovascular and muscular stamina, making it a crucial component of overall fitness. Enhancing strength endurance leads to better performance in daily activities, sports, and advanced training routines.

    Benefits for Overall Fitness

    By improving strength endurance, individuals experience increased muscle efficiency, reduced fatigue, and enhanced metabolic health. It supports weight management, boosts energy levels, and promotes muscular balance, all while minimizing injury risk.

    How Endurance Contributes to Foundation Building

    A solid endurance base ensures that your body can handle higher loads and intensities in future workouts. It forms the essential groundwork for more complex and demanding fitness regimes, fostering resilience and long-term progress.

    The Importance of Foundation Building in Fitness

    Establishing a Base for Advanced Training

    Foundation building creates a strong, stable platform that enables progression into advanced exercises. It prepares your muscles, joints, and nervous system for increased stress, ensuring safer and more effective training.

    Injury Prevention and Rehabilitation

    Developing a robust foundation reduces the risk of injuries by strengthening vulnerable areas. Additionally, it plays a pivotal role in rehab programs, restoring strength and stability after injury.

    Enhancing Performance in Various Sports

    Most athletic pursuits benefit from a well-established base of endurance and strength, improving agility, power, and overall performance across sports such as running, cycling, weightlifting, and team sports.

    Tips for Using Foundation Building Devices Effectively

    Proper Technique and Form

    Follow correct form to maximize benefits and avoid injuries—consider professional guidance if needed.

    Gradual Progression

    Increase resistance and intensity gradually to promote adaptation without overtraining.

    Combining Devices for a Holistic Routine

    Use multiple devices in your routine—resistance, balance, and isometric tools—for comprehensive development.

    Consistency and Monitoring Progress

    Stick to regular schedules and track your improvements to stay motivated and see tangible results.
